Many youth arrested during night raids in Tujjar Sopore

Sopore: Police have arrested ten more youth during night raids in Tujjer village of Sopore in North Kashmir’s Baramulla district for their allegedly involvement in stone-throwing protests, locals said.

The family members of arrested youth said that they are innocent and have nothing to do with stone pelting.

A police official told INS that the youths were involved in stone pelting protests and were identified via a video.

Pertinently massive clashes erupted in Tujjer village of Sopore during Cordon and search operation on Wednesday and Saturday evening week.
